2. SEXUAL RESPONSES IN WOMEN
Under METABOLISM/18.html">The Influence of psycho-emotional factors, as well as via reflex pathways resulting from The stimulation of genital receptors and erogenous zones, sexual arousal occurs in women. The nerve centers are located at the sacral level S2-S4, as well as in the Cerebral Cortex AND the limbic system. Sexual arousal is accompanied by Changes in the external genitalia: the labia become engorged with Blood and part, and the Clitoris swells, which contains A large number of mechanoreceptors and serves as an erogenous zone. Mucous fluid is secreted through the vaginal epithelium. THE POSITION OF the Uterus in the pelvis changes:
it elevates and enlarges, the cervix deviates from the posterior wall of the Vagina, creating a receptacle for receiving sperm.
